Programme Outline

This programme looks at the history of this unique and durable instrument invented more than 300 years ago in Italy. Howard Goodall traces the piano's predecessors - the hammered dulcimer, the clavichord and the harpsichord - to the invention in 1700 of the piano e forte by Cristofori. We discover the popularity of the square piano, Stein's sophisticated development that led to the piano we know today, and the composers and jazz musicians who stretched its potential to the limit. We learn why it became an essential tool for composers and songwriters and brought music to the masses.
